One Piece Camie vs. One Piece Nami

What's the Difference?

One Piece Camie and One Piece Nami are both strong and independent female characters in the One Piece series. Camie is a cheerful and kind-hearted mermaid who is skilled in swimming and underwater combat, while Nami is a skilled navigator and thief who is known for her intelligence and cunning nature. Despite their differences in abilities and backgrounds, both characters share a strong sense of loyalty and determination to protect their friends and achieve their goals. Additionally, both Camie and Nami have faced their fair share of challenges and hardships, but have always managed to overcome them with their resilience and courage.

Camie is introduced as a young mermaid who befriends the Straw Hat Pirates during their adventures. She plays a minor role in the overall story but provides valuable assistance to the crew when needed. Nami, on the other hand, is one of the main characters in the series and serves as the navigator of the Straw Hat Pirates. She plays a crucial role in guiding the crew through dangerous waters and is often the voice of reason among the group.
